Before buying a hydraulic log splitter, you need to think about a few things such as:

Power/Size – The higher the horsepower the higher the tonnage provided and the more powerful the splitter is. For commercial situations you will need an engine that generates a lot of power so look for the higher end models, but for personal use going for a machine with less horsepower will be fine.

You should also think about the size of the logs you will be splitting and get a hydraulic log splitter that is able to do the job. Each engine should have the size of logs it is capable of splitting displayed, usually measured in cm by length and diameter.

Vertical/Horizontal – You can get hydraulic log splitters that are vertical loading or horizontal loading. Some models do both. If you’re on a sloped terrain then it will be better to get a horizontal loading hydraulic log splitter but for flat terrains a vertical loading log splitter is better.

A vertical loading hydraulic log splitter is also useful when you have very large logs that are very heavy to place on the log splitter, as all you need to do is roll your logs into position and the piston will go up and down and there is no heavy lifting for you to do.

Like any machinery, operating a hydraulic log splitter can be dangerous if you don’t take care. With a hydraulic log splitter you should wear strong gloves, goggles, steel toe boots, hardhat and ear protectors to really make sure you stay safe. Also make sure to read all the operating instructions that comes with your hydraulic log splitter.
